Industrial heat pump-assisted wood drying

Description
This book discusses conventional as well as unconventional wood drying technologies. It covers fundamental thermophysical and energetic aspects and integrates two complex thermodynamic systems, conventional kilns and heat pumps, aimed at improving the energy performance of dryers and the final quality of dried lumber. It discusses advanced components, kiln energy requirements, modeling, and software and emphasizes dryer/heat pump optimum coupling, control, and energy efficiency. Problems are included in most chapters as practical, numerical examples for process and system/components calculation and design. The book presents promising advancements and R&D challenges and future requirements-- Read more... Content: Introduction -- The wood -- Moisture in wood -- Moist air -- Importance of drying wood -- Wood drying methods -- Mechanisms of lumber drying -- Kiln-wide lumber drying -- Heat pump-assisted -- Heat pump systems for drying -- Refrigerants and lubricants -- Heat exchangers without phase changes -- Moisture condensers -- Refrigerant-to-air condensers -- Heat pump modeling -- Case studies -- Present and future R&D challenges.
